No. 5 Men's Tennis Edges No. 18 ASU, 4-3

April 12, 2008 | Men's Tennis

April 12, 2008

Tempe, Ariz. - The No. 5 UCLA men's tennis team survived one of its toughest tests of the Pac-10 season on Saturday, edging No. 18 Arizona State, 4-3 at the Whiteman Tennis Center.

Saturday's win sets up a thrilling regular-season finale next week at USC, as the 6-0 Bruins will face the 6-0 Trojans for the Pac-10 Championship. The same scenario played out last season when UCLA handed USC its only conference loss with a 4-3 win at the Los Angeles Tennis Center. Next week's match will be on Friday at the Marks Tennis Stadium beginning at 3:00 p.m.

UCLA (19-1) won the doubles point Saturday, as Jeremy Drean and Michael Look took an 8-4 victory over Wesley Miller/John Nanonsky at court No. 3. Mathieu Dehaine and Holden Seguso set up that clinching win with an 8-5 victory over Andres Arango/Harry Skinner at court No. 2.

The Bruins would actually take a 3-0 lead in the match after singles play began, as Dehaine (court No. 3) and Nick Meister (court No. 6) both posted straight-set wins. It was at that point, however, that ASU decided to make things interesting.

Consecutive Sun Devil wins by Arango (court No. 2), Miller (court No. 5) and Skinner (court No. 4) suddently tied the match at 3-3.

The match would eventually be decided at court No. 1, where Bruin senior Harel Srugo, ranked No. 38 nationally, pulled off a 6-3, 3-6, 6-4 victory over No. 116 Matt Brooklyn.

The Bruins have one more match remaining before its big clash with the Trojans, as UCLA hosts UC Irvine on Wednesday at 1:30 p.m.

Doubles
1. Bellama/Brooklyn (ASU) def. (59) Meister/Srugo (UCLA) 8-7(6)
2. Dehaine/Seguso (UCLA) def. Arango/Skinner (ASU) 8-5
3. Drean/Look (UCLA) def. Miller/John Nanonsky (ASU) 8-4
UCLA Wins Doubles Point

Singles
1. (38) Harel Srugo (UCLA) def. (116) Matt Brooklyn (ASU) 6-3, 3-6, 6-4
2. (61) Andres Arango (ASU) def. (45) Holden Seguso (UCLA) 6-4, 6-2
3. (23) Mathieu Dehaine (UCLA) def. J.C. Rebazza (ASU) 7-5, 6-2
4. Harry Skinner (ASU) def. Michael Look (UCLA) 7-6(4), 6-1
5. Wesley Miller (ASU) def. Jeremy Drean (UCLA) 7-6(4), 6-2
6. Nick Meister (UCLA) def. T.J. Bellama (ASU) 6-4, 6-2

* Denotes Clinching Match -- Order of Finish: 3, 6, 2, 5, 4, 1
